Background
Healthcare systems across the globe are facing mounting pressures, including rising costs, an aging population, and increasing prevalence of chronic diseases. According to the World Bank, expenditures on healthcare are projected to rise significantly, necessitating innovative solutions to improve efficiency and effectiveness. The integration of technology, including telemedicine, electronic health records (EHRs), and artificial intelligence (AI), alongside robust data analytics, presents an opportunity to address these challenges.
The WHO emphasizes that digital health technologies can enhance healthcare access, quality, and efficiency, particularly in underserved populations. Moreover, the OECD reports that countries that leverage data for informed decision-making can achieve better health outcomes and more equitable health systems. However, as with any disruptive innovation, the transition to a technology-driven healthcare system is fraught with challenges that must be addressed through thoughtful policy and strategic planning.
Analysis / Key Findings
1. Enhanced Patient Outcomes
The integration of technology and data analytics has the potential to significantly improve patient outcomes. Telemedicine, for instance, has been shown to enhance access to care, particularly in rural or underserved areas. A study by the CDC found that telehealth services increased access to mental health care during the COVID-19 pandemic, demonstrating the model's effectiveness in addressing urgent healthcare needs.
Data analytics can also facilitate personalized medicine, allowing healthcare providers to tailor treatments based on individual patient profiles. The use of AI algorithms in predictive analytics can identify patients at risk of developing conditions such as diabetes or heart disease, enabling proactive intervention and management.
2. Improved Efficiency and Cost Reduction
Integrating technology in healthcare can lead to operational efficiencies, reducing unnecessary expenditures. The use of EHRs streamlines patient data management, minimizes duplication of services, and enhances care coordination among providers. The OECD highlights that countries implementing EHR systems have reported notable improvements in care continuity and reduced administrative costs.
Moreover, automation of routine tasks through AI and machine learning can free up healthcare professionals to focus on patient care, thus maximizing the effectiveness of human resources.
3. Data-Driven Decision Making
The availability of vast amounts of health data offers unprecedented opportunities for research and policy formulation. Governments and healthcare institutions can leverage data analytics to identify trends, measure health outcomes, and inform public health interventions. According to the World Health Organization, data-driven approaches can enhance disease surveillance, outbreak response, and resource allocation.
Furthermore, real-time data analysis can support healthcare providers in making informed clinical decisions, improving the quality of care delivered to patients.
4. Equity and Accessibility
While technology holds the promise of improving healthcare outcomes, it is crucial to ensure that these advancements are accessible to all segments of the population. The digital divide remains a significant barrier, particularly for marginalized communities. As noted by the IMF, equitable access to technology is essential for reaping the full benefits of healthcare innovations.
Policy Implications
To realize the potential of technology and data integration in healthcare, policymakers must consider the following implications:
1. Establish Regulatory Frameworks: The rapid pace of technological advancements necessitates the development of regulatory frameworks that ensure patient safety, data privacy, and ethical standards in healthcare delivery.
2. Invest in Infrastructure: Government investment in digital infrastructure is vital to facilitate the adoption of technology in healthcare. This includes broadband access, interoperability of EHRs, and training for healthcare professionals.
3. Promote Health Literacy: Enhancing health literacy among patients is essential to ensure they can effectively navigate digital health tools and make informed decisions about their care.
4. Encourage Public-Private Partnerships: Collaboration between government, private sector, and academic institutions can foster innovation and promote the development of scalable healthcare solutions.
5. Monitor and Evaluate Outcomes: Continuous monitoring and evaluation of technology-enabled healthcare interventions will provide insights into their effectiveness and inform future policy decisions.
Risks & Challenges
Despite the promising outlook, several risks and challenges must be navigated to ensure the successful integration of technology and data in healthcare:
1. Data Privacy and Security: The increasing reliance on digital health technologies raises concerns about data security and patient privacy. Robust cybersecurity measures and data governance policies are essential to protect sensitive health information.
2. Digital Divide: Disparities in access to technology can exacerbate health inequalities. Policymakers must prioritize initiatives that ensure equitable access to digital health resources for all populations.
3. Resistance to Change: The adoption of new technologies may encounter resistance from healthcare professionals accustomed to traditional practices. Comprehensive training and support are necessary to facilitate the transition.
4. Regulatory Challenges: The fast-evolving nature of technology poses challenges for regulatory bodies tasked with ensuring safety and efficacy. Policymakers must balance innovation with necessary oversight.
